The Fair is back and offering several ways to save on admission – along with opportunities to get in for free.
Now in its 62nd year, the Miami-Dade County Youth Fair & Exposition is giving out a free admission ticket with the purchase of an advance ticket for opening day, March 14. The last day to buy an advance ticket is March 13.
Opening day is also Spirit Day; students wearing their school uniforms with logos will receive free admission when they present a coupon.
Veterans and active duty U.S. military personnel with valid IDs will be admitted free with up to four guests on March 14. In addition, on March 14 and March 21, seniors age 62 and older with valid ID receive free admission.
Girl Scouts dressed in uniform and who present the required coupon are allowed in free on March 27.
Kids, ages 6 to 12, are given free admission with the purchase of a full admission ticket on Sundays, after presenting a special free kids coupon. Children who are 5 and under are admitted free every day with no coupon required.
